My girlfriend and I will be moving to a new house, and the room for the TV is much larger than in our current setup. She loves football (yes, some guys do get lucky), so the NFL via DirecTV will be the primary focus. We'll be about 12 feet from the screen. From what I've been reading a 50- or 55-inch screen would be about right for that distance. Also, I've read that plasma is still thought of as best for sports.
Do these bits of information seem correct? Anything else we should consider? Recommendations -- including brands -- would be greatly appreciated.

Two suggestions: Go atleast 58" or better yet 65". The Panasonic Viera is a great set- I would take plasma over LCD (block smearing and unnatural flesh tones).
Kuro is a desirable model, but the current Panasonics are very very good (go for middle tier version- I think it goes like G, S and V?)
